This website is now Confirmed Working.

It’s confirmed. is working currently. Just tested a few of their different generators out and can now confirm that it is working. If you need confirmation for yourself, go ahead and give it a go. I will say, that it did take a couple times of me doing it for some of the generators to work. It seems that they don’t work every single time, but probably around 75% of the time.